The Booming Rental Market

Lisbon has been experiencing a surge in popularity, turning into a sought-after destination for both tourists and expats. The city s vibrant culture, stunning architecture, and affordable cost of living have made it a prime rental spot. Is it a goldmine or just a passing trend? Let s dig in.

Economic Factors

The local real estate market is showing steady growth, but rental prices remain relatively reasonable compared to other European capitals. Investors are cautious, and landlords are more likely to rent rather than sell, creating a balanced rental landscape. It s like finding a sweet spot between demand and supply.

Location Matters

Areas like Bairro Alto and Chiado, known for their lively nightlife and upscale shopping, may offer higher rental rates, but so does their convenience. Meanwhile, neighborhoods like Alfama and Belém offer historic charm at a more affordable price. It s all about weighing the pros and cons and deciding where your lifestyle fits best.

Trends and Future Outlook

As Lisbon continues to grow, the rental market is expected to remain stable, with a focus on sustainable housing options. Foreigners looking for long-term leases may even find better deals as locals prioritize homeownership. Will this trend continue?
